How similar are VOE and VXF?
Vanguard Mid-cap Value Index Fund (VOE, by Vanguard) holds 170 positions; Vanguard Extended Market Index Fund (VXF, by Vanguard) holds 3359. They have 7 holdings in common, and by portfolio weight the two funds are 2.9% identical. In practical terms the pair is essentially distinct, holding almost none of the same securities.

Sector Breakdown
| Sector | VOE | VXF |
|---|---|---|
| Industrials | 13.6% | 19.5% |
| Financials | 17.6% | 15.0% |
| Information Technology | 8.2% | 16.3% |
| Health Care | 6.7% | 13.3% |
| Energy | 13.0% | 5.4% |
| Other Sectors | 40.4% | 28.0% |
| Unclassified | 0.0% | 2.4% |
Share of each fund's portfolio weight by GICS-style sector, compiled from issuer fund data and our own classification of the holdings, not the issuers' published sector charts. “Unclassified” is weight we could not classify (0% of VOE, 2% of VXF).
